Grant County Airport serves Silver City, New Mexico and the surrounding Grant County as a small regional gateway first established in the mid-20th century (around the 1940s) and operating from a single modest terminal. The airport is compact but important for local travel and access to the nearby Gila National Forest and Santa Rita Mountains, sitting roughly a 10–15 minute drive from downtown Silver City with rental cars, taxis and occasional shuttle services providing the main connections rather than frequent public transit. It isn’t a hub for major carriers—service is primarily by commuter/regional airlines such as Boutique Air and general aviation—so fares are often affordable for short hops but can vary due to limited competition.
